General Description
2,4,5-trichlorophenetole is an organic compound consisting of a benzene ring attached to three chlorine atoms and an ethoxy group. It is a colorless liquid with a sweet, floral odor. 2,4,5-trichlorophenetole is commonly used as a fragrance ingredient in perfumes, soaps, and other personal care products. It is also used as an intermediate in the synthesis of other organic compounds. The compound is not considered to be highly toxic, but it can cause irritation to the skin and eyes upon direct contact. It is important to handle and store 2,4,5-trichlorophenetole with proper safety measures in place.
Check Digit Verification of cas no
The CAS Registry Mumber 6851-44-1 includes 7 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 4 digits, 6,8,5 and 1 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 4 and 4 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 6851-44:
(6*6)+(5*8)+(4*5)+(3*1)+(2*4)+(1*4)=111
111 % 10 = 1
So 6851-44-1 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
